Why Balcony Solar is Beating Rooftop Systems 3:1 in Berlin
In 2023, Germany reported a 214% spike in balcony solar installations – and no, it’s not just because Germans love technical gadgets. These plug-and-play systems:
- Cost 80% less than traditional rooftop arrays (average �500 vs. �15,000)
- Can be installed faster than assembling IKEA furniture (we timed it – 47 minutes)
- Reduce electricity bills by 25-40% according to Fraunhofer Institute data

Installation: Easier Than Your Last Zoom Call
Here’s the reality check most solar companies won’t tell you:
- Unbox (comes with instructions even your technophobe aunt could follow)
- Mount using non-permanent clamps (renters, rejoice!)
- Plug In to any Schuko socket (auto-syncs with your grid)
Pro tip: Position panels at 15-30° angles. Not because of complex physics, but so rainwater can wash off pigeon presents.

Q: Will it power my aircon?
A: Depends. A standard 800W system could run a mini-split for 4-6 hours. Full HVAC? Keep dreaming.
